E2Stream v3.7 is now available to download from here: [download#26#nohits]
Change log:
v3.7 - 21/12/2014
* Resolved minor issue on settings screen. < & > were in
the wrong location following introduction of the zap
option
* Prevented Bouquet Description from wrapping when the
description is unusually long
* Modified info bar for recordings to tidy up the progress
bar and style it like the rest of the info bar, but also
to resize recording description and show the time
remaining
* Corrected progress bar length to prevent run over out of
the container
* Fixed buffering complete notification issue which
prevented skip from working in recordings
* Introduced 'alert bar' to alert on conditions, the first
of these being 'Cannot skip whilst buffering'
* Improved speed of EPG retrieval my making multiple async
requests for now/next rather than one large request
* Blocked a number of the remote control keys when in full
screen playback to prevent issues
* Modified start-up to avoid double load of channels/picon
status check to speed things up and avoid issues with
picon checks/display
* Improved picon handling by resolving some filename issues
and avoiding a double check when changing from channels
to recordings and back again
* Separated REST calls over different XMLHttpRequest objects
to avoid the race conditions created with the introduction
of the asynchronous timer code
* Separated AV Player implementation to allow future
switching to the legacy player. These changes are not
available yet as further modifications are required to
re-enable the legacy player implementation
* Re-introduced the legacy player class but not enabled yet
as the Samsung APIs clash meaning a change in player will
need a restart of the app and this is still to be implemented
* With the above, implementation of an advanced settings
screen (yet to be enabled due to some issues) to select
the player
